Summary page budget bars wrong on start up
I'm running MD 2021 v2006 on a Windows 10 system.
On start up, some budget bars incorrectly show zero spend. If I use the sidebar to click away from the summary page then return to it, they show correctly.

Thanks for your input. I don't think it's a window size issue; I always have MD open full screen, I see all the bars, and they are correct for the data they display, it's just that the figures (both the actual and the budget figures) are wrong.
I have the bars set to display Fiscal Year to Date, and my fiscal year starts 1 April.
I've looked in more detail at the figures which are shown on start up and they are actually displaying the spend since the start of the month and displaying either a month's budget figure in the case of non prorated monthly budgets or 7/365th of an annual budget figure (today being 7th January) for items which are prorated but given an annual amount.
What I cannot say for sure is that the figures are month to date. They may equally be year to date because as it's only January this will be the same as month to date.
As mentioned in the first post, this behaviour only appears on opening Moneydance. As soon as I refresh the page by clicking away from it and reopening the summary, the bars display correct Fiscal Year to date figures.
